North Carolina Hispanic Asian alone Female or Women Population By County in 2018

Updated on July 2, 2025.

Based on the US Census Vintage data estimates, in 2018, the North Carolina Hispanic Asian alone female population was 5,616; and represented 0.11% of the total North Carolina female population in 2018.

Mecklenburg County had the highest number of Hispanic Asian alone female population (587), followed by Wake County (572), and Guilford County (272).

On the other hand, Washington County had the lowest Hispanic Asian alone female population (0), followed by Jones County (0), and Hyde County (0).
